0%

CentOS7升级gitlab-ce

备份升级

1
2
sudo gitlab-rake gitlab:backup:create STRATEGY=copy  
sudo yum install -y gitlab-ce

如果是从8.12的版本进行升级,首先需要升级到8.17.7

1
2
3
4
5
6
7
sudo yum install gitlab-ce-8.17.7
# 此时就可以升级到最新的release版本了
sudo yum install gitlab-ce-10.0.0
sudo yum install gitlab-ce-11.0.0
#sudo yum install gitlab-ce-12.0.0
#sudo yum install gitlab-ce-13.0.0
sudo yum install -y gitlab-ce

配置并启动GitLab

1
2
3
4
5
sudo gitlab-ctl reconfigure
sudo gitlab-ctl restart

# 偶尔提示需要升级数据库
sudo gitlab-ctl pg-upgrade

浏览并登陆

此时就可以设置用户名和密码了。

Enjoy!!!

处无为之事,行不言之教;作而弗始,生而弗有,为而弗恃,功成不居!

欢迎关注我的其它发布渠道